Was playing around a little with Bebro's super cool USMC and IJA mods and decided to create a Ki-10 Perry. This plane served in the Japanese army air force (mostly in China) between 1935-1942. I've also attached files for use in Dwight's Camo Shop for anyone who wants to make their own color schemes. Basically this plane would be a precursor to the Ki-26 Nate.
